"Calcareous" describes something made of or containing calcium carbonate, a common substance found in things like limestone, seashells, and even some soils. It's not just about rocks, though; certain waters can be calcareous too, meaning they have dissolved calcium carbonate in them. You'll often encounter this word when talking about geology, marine life, or soil composition. Think of it as the "lime" ingredient of nature!
The word comes from the Latin calx, meaning "lime." So if something is calcareous, it's essentially got a lime-based foundation. "Calcareous" is an adjective used to describe materials that contain calcium carbonate (CaCO₃)—a common chemical compound found in rocks, minerals, and the shells of marine organisms. It's more than just a scientific term; it paints a picture of something often pale-colored, somewhat soft, and reacting with acid.
Often these materials are light-toned and can dissolve in dilute acids, but not all calcareous substances are soft—many (like marble) are quite hard.
You'll frequently encounter "calcareous" in geological contexts. Calcareous rock, like limestone or chalk, is formed from the accumulation of the shells and skeletons of marine creatures over millions of years. These rocks are vital for understanding Earth's history and often contain fossils. "The cliffs were composed of white, calcareous layers."
But it's not limited to solid rock! Soils can be described as calcareous if they have a high calcium carbonate content, which influences soil pH and suitability for certain plants. Water sources—like springs or lakes—can also be calcareous if they contain dissolved calcium carbonate. This changes water chemistry and impacts the kinds of life that thrive within them. "The lake was known for its clear, calcareous waters."
Even in biology, you'll find "calcareous" used to describe organisms with shells or skeletons made of calcium carbonate, like corals, shellfish, and certain algae. "The coral reef was a vibrant display of calcareous structures."
